Cosmetic bottles in China showcase various innovative designs popular among global buyers. One striking trend is the use of sustainable materials. Brands are increasingly favoring eco-friendly plastics and glass to attract eco-conscious consumers. This shift reflects a growing awareness of environmental impact. It faces challenges, however, in sourcing truly sustainable materials.
Another popular design is minimalist aesthetics. Clean lines and simple shapes create a modern appeal. Users appreciate the elegance and functionality of these bottles. However, some brands struggle to distinguish themselves in a crowded market. Balancing simplicity with uniqueness remains a challenge.
Lastly, multifunctional packaging has gained traction. Bottles that double as applicators or feature refill capabilities appeal to busy consumers. This convenience is attractive, yet it raises questions about usability and practicality. Buyers often find themselves selecting between style and function, making their choices more complex. The cosmetic bottle manufacturing industry in China is evolving rapidly. Sustainability is now a key focus. Reports indicate that by 2025, over 75% of consumers in China prefer eco-friendly packaging. This shift reflects a growing awareness of environmental impacts.
Plastic waste remains a significant issue. In 2022, China produced approximately 24 million tons of plastic waste from cosmetics alone. Many manufacturers are now exploring alternatives. They are investing in biodegradable materials and recycling processes. Some are collaborating with environmental organizations for better practices.
However, challenges persist. The transition to sustainable materials often incurs higher costs. This can deter smaller brands from adopting greener options. Moreover, consumer education on sustainable choices is still lacking. Brands need to communicate the benefits clearly. Enhancing clarity can drive consumer preference for eco-friendly bottles.
